Output 91f3f522dfa84264eea4c889640da0372374d28500275116e747a064aa0b4ad1:0

value
3251638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0def71455161eb5e841ba79eaf6bc7ca3621dedd OP_EQUAL
address
32xhYnsDfSmrcyn3R5N1wijdvsiW1iiZWU
transaction
91f3f522dfa84264eea4c889640da0372374d28500275116e747a064aa0b4ad1
spent
true